Max Klauß Bio

Max Klauß is a renowned figure from East Germany who made a name for himself not in the realm of celebrities but rather in the field of athletics. While not a household name in mainstream entertainment, Klauß gained recognition and admiration for his outstanding achievements as a professional footballer during the era of East German socialism. Born on January 1, 1958, in Dresden, Klauß grew up amidst the societal and political currents that shaped his country during the Cold War.

Klauß's prowess on the football field was evident from an early age, and his talent soon caught the attention of talent scouts. He was recruited by Dynamo Dresden, one of East Germany's most successful football clubs, where he played as a striker. Klauß quickly emerged as a key player in the team, showcasing his exceptional speed, technical abilities, and an uncanny knack for scoring goals. His remarkable performances not only contributed to multiple victories for Dynamo Dresden but also propelled him to the national stage, representing East Germany internationally in various competitions.

In addition to his success at the club and national level, Klauß also had the opportunity to showcase his skills on the global stage. He participated in the 1980 Olympics held in Moscow, where he was an integral part of the East German team that clinched a silver medal. His contributions to East German football earned him accolades and admiration from fans and pundits alike, solidifying his reputation as one of the most talented players of his era.

Despite his achievements and popularity, Klauß, like many athletes from East Germany, faced limitations due to the restrictions imposed by the socialist regime. The opportunities to showcase his skills outside of the Eastern Bloc were limited. However, his legacy as an exceptional footballer remains significant, not only for East Germany but also in the broader context of German football history. Today, Klauß is remembered as a symbol of athletic excellence and a source of inspiration for aspiring footballers in both East and West Germany.
